What “Salt Water Filter Real Estate Failure” In Fact Means

A seawater filter real estate failure is any kind of loss of mechanical honesty, stress containment, purification control, or chemical compatibility that avoids the housing from performing securely at its designated circulation, pressure, temperature, and seawater chemistry.

That meaning consists of dramatic occasions– tears, cracked closures, displaced lids– but also quieter failings:

  • Through-wall matching and pinhole leakages
  • Crevice strike beneath clamps, gaskets, backing rings, and deposits
  • Weld cracking or corrosion in the heat-affected area
  • Cartridge collapse that releases kept solids downstream
  • Internal bypass brought on by damaged seals or inaccurate cartridge length
  • Real estate deformation brought on by vacuum or quick draining pipes
  • Nozzle fracturing from unsupported pipe loads
  • Elastomer swelling, setting, extrusion, or chemical assault
  • Finish blistering and disbondment
  • Repeated early cartridge clog that makes the housing operationally unusable

The last product issues. A housing can stay physically undamaged and still become part of a fallen short salt water filtering system.

Several drivers puzzle component failing with vessel failing. A cartridge that obstructs in six hours might be blamed on poor cartridge top quality, while the real cause sits upstream: coagulant carryover, an algal occasion, damaged media, poor intake screening, oxidized iron, inappropriate polymer dosing, or organic extracellular polymeric substances– EPS– that act like glue.

The Hard Reality: The Majority Of Failing Reports Beginning Too Late

Stress tells tales.

When investigators start after the real estate has actually been washed, cartridges disposed of, gaskets replaced, and deterioration products wire-brushed away, the most beneficial proof is currently gone; what stays is typically a photo, a purchase order, and someone’s recommended explanation.

What can anybody confirm from that?

An appropriate salt water filter failure evaluation starts before taking apart. At minimum, the group must preserve:

  • Inlet and electrical outlet pressure fads
  • Differential stress across the housing
  • Circulation rate and pump operating standing
  • Valve placements before and during the occasion
  • Chlorination, dechlorination, coagulant, acid, and antiscalant application documents
  • Turbidity, SDI ₁₅, temperature level, pH, conductivity, and oxidation-reduction prospective
  • Cartridge set numbers, micron scores, dimensions, and end-cap configuration
  • Upkeep history and firm method
  • Photos before cleaning up
  • Deposits, stopped working gaskets, fractured pieces, and representative cartridges

Logs beat guesses.

The differential-pressure chart is commonly more useful than the busted steel. A sluggish, increasing surge recommends solids filling, organic growth, or dynamic blockage. A near-vertical spike recommends shutoff sequencing, pump start-up, water hammer, an obstructed outlet, or quick pollutant loading. Repetitive sawtooth pressure cycles can point to unpredictable controls or drivers repetitively compeling flow through crammed aspects.

Seven Failure Mechanisms That Deserve Separate Examination

1. Chloride Pitting

Pitting creates small surface area openings with disproportionately deep infiltration. That makes it unsafe: the outside of the housing may appear appropriate while the remaining wall density below one pit is nearly zero.

Chloride focus is not the only variable. Temperature level, liquified oxygen, surface area finish, weld quality, residual iron contamination, deposit development, flow problems, and oxidant direct exposure all influence initiation.

And no, “stainless steel” is not a material specification.

A 2023 testimonial of materials utilized in seawater reverse-osmosis plants identified deterioration of pumps, shutoffs, piping, and related metal parts as a continuing functional issue, specifically where material choice and concentrated saline problems are poorly managed. The writers especially highlighted double stainless-steel choice as a means to lower shutdown and maintenance threat.

2. Gap Rust

Hole rust strikes shielded places where oxygen transportation comes to be restricted: beneath O-rings, clamp bands, flange faces, threaded connections, nameplates, down payments, and improperly created support braces.

This is where purchase reasoning usually breaks down. A purchaser compares alloy certifications, sees a high PREN value, and thinks the problem is fixed. It is not.

Study on desalination deterioration warns that even stainless steels with PREN values above 40 can remain at risk to crevice deterioration under hostile mixes of oxygen, temperature, chlorine, geometry, and stagnant seawater.

The geometry can defeat the alloy.

3. Galvanic Deterioration

Galvanic assault occurs when dissimilar conductive materials are electrically linked in salt water. Typical pairings consist of stainless real estates with carbon-steel sustains, combined stainless grades, copper-alloy fittings, aluminum tags, or unsuitable bolts.

The smaller sized anodic part generally pays the price.

Try to find focused assault around bolts, brackets, basing factors, drainpipe connections, and repair services. A practically “minor” product alternative during maintenance can produce a significant corrosion circuit.

4. Pressure Overload and Hydraulic Transients

A housing can be rated for constant stress and still fail under short-term loading.

Fast shutoff closure, check-valve slam, sudden pump startup, trapped air compression, obstructed discharge lines, and automated shutoff sequencing can produce short-duration loads that normal stress evaluates never capture. If the information logger samples as soon as every minute, a pressure spike lasting 100 nanoseconds might disappear.

The housing gets criticized anyway.

Detectives should check whether a high-speed stress transducer was mounted, whether surge evaluation was completed, and whether the closure assembly went through bending as well as internal pressure.

5. Tiredness and Closure Damage

Repetitive opening, tightening, pressurization, depressurization, and thermal cycling can start exhaustion fractures.

Clamp-style closures deserve unique focus. Irregular tightening, damaged joint pins, used clamp sections, galling, misalignment, lubrication mistakes, and substitute bolts with the wrong toughness or metallurgy can redistribute stress around the cover.

A closure does not require to blow up to have failed. Irreversible distortion, repeating gasket extrusion, or a cover that calls for increasing torque to seal are warning indicators.

6. Cartridge Collapse, Bypass, and Interior Damage

A cartridge filter housing might be mechanically audio while its inner purification function fails.

Cartridge collapse can result from too much differential stress, inadequate core stamina, turned around flow, chemical weakening, raised temperature, inaccurate installation, or unsupported cartridge heaps. Internal bypass can arise from:

  • Incorrect cartridge size
  • Wrong adapter
  • Damaged O-ring
  • Missing out on spring or compression plate
  • Uneven cartridge seating
  • End-cap incompatibility
  • Cracked tube sheets
  • Loosened connection rods
  • Debris caught on securing surfaces

This matters downstream. Cartridge filtering is usually the final safety obstacle before the SWRO membrane layers, not a full pretreatment process by itself. A 2024 testimonial noted that cartridge filtration shows up in almost all RO develops primarily as a protective phase instead of the primary treatment barrier.

7. Organic Fouling and Algal Occasions

This failing mode is undervalued because it does not at first look like mechanical damage.

A 2024 regulated research of cartridge purification adhered to by RO throughout an algal-bloom condition found that cartridge filtering eliminated greater than 50% of healthy protein yet just 14% of polysaccharides. Without disinfection, RO flux fell by more than 60%; the reported decrease was about 44% with NaOCl and 10% with ClO ₂ under the research problems.

Those numbers are revealing. They are not an instruction to infuse 20 mg/L anti-bacterial right into a full-blown plant– the research study evaluated focus approximately that degree under regulated conditions– however they do demonstrate how biological organics can pack a cartridge real estate, rise differential stress, and transfer fouling downstream.

The cartridge becomes the carrier. Operators shoot it.

How I Would Examine the Physical Evidence

Start with place.

The setting, shape, direction, and distribution of damage normally narrow the system quicker than a generic water evaluation.

A self-displined examination sequence ought to include:

  1. Aesthetic mapping: Mark pits, splits, spots, gasket impressions, deformation, and down payment areas on a real estate illustration.
  2. Borescope inspection: Analyze nozzles, tube sheets, dead legs, threaded ports, and unattainable closure areas.
  3. Ultrasonic thickness screening: Build a grid as opposed to taking a few hassle-free analyses.
  4. Liquid penetrant testing: Check welds, closure components, joints, and visible crack-like signs.
  5. Positive material recognition: Validate the real alloy of the shell, nozzles, welds, clamps, bolts, and fixings.
  6. Firmness and metallurgical checks: Explore suspicious welds, cold-worked locations, and heat-affected areas.
  7. Down payment analysis: Examination for chlorides, iron oxides, calcium substances, silica, sulfur, organic matter, and biological indications.
  8. Microscopy or SEM/EDS: Utilize it when the failure cost warrants differentiating rust items, down payments, and fracture functions.
  9. Elastomer exam: Document swelling, squashing, fracturing, hardening, extrusion, and chemical conditioning.
  10. Crack defense: Never require mating crack surfaces with each other or cleanse them abrasively before laboratory evaluation.

Do not brighten the proof.

A bright, clean fracture surface area may look excellent in a monitoring presentation, yet cleansing can destroy down payments, crack-origin functions, corrosion items, and microbial material that identify the starting device.

What Recent Study States Regarding the Downstream Expense

A real estate issue does not remain inside the housing.

A 2024 review reported searchings for from greater than 600 RO membrane layer postmortem examinations. Fouling was recognized as the primary failure reason in practically 75% of the overall cases, while seawater-desalination membrane layers showed a reported fouling share of 63%.

That does not prove that filter housings triggered those failings. It verifies something more useful: weak pretreatment control continuously surfaces later on as membrane damages, higher feed pressure, lowered change, reduced membrane layer life, higher cleaning frequency, and raised operating price.

This is why I reject the phrase “simply a cartridge filter.” In an SWRO pretreatment system, the cartridge real estate is an early-warning tool. Its pressure behaviour, deposits, rust pattern, and cartridge condition disclose what the membrane layers will experience.

Ignore it, and the plant pays two times.

Exactly How to Prevent Seawater Filter Real Estate Failure

Avoidance begins with a full operating envelope, not a catalogue summary.

Specify the actual conditions:

  • Regular and optimal inlet pressure
  • Maximum differential pressure
  • Surge stress
  • Vacuum cleaner condition
  • Constant and cleansing temperatures
  • Salt water salinity and chloride loading
  • pH range
  • Oxidants and minimizing agents
  • Coagulants, antiscalants, acids, alkalis, and cleaning chemicals
  • Expected suspended-solids loading
  • Algal-bloom exposure
  • Required circulation and allowed pressure loss
  • Closure duration and stagnant-seawater exposure
  • Cartridge measurements, end connections, core strength, and absolute or nominal rating

After that test every presumption.

multiple-use 5-micron metal filter element might work where cleanable solids capture and mechanical strength are concerns, yet “stainless-steel” alone does not establish seawater compatibility. The specific alloy, weld construction, pore ranking, rust allocation, cleansing method, and chloride exposure need to be verified.

The very same caution puts on a stainless-steel sintered mesh filter series. Sintered media can provide rigid assistance and repeatable fragment retention, yet the media quality should match the chemistry. SUS304-class material must not be casually dealt with as a global raw-seawater remedy.

Great purification likewise needs context. An absolute-rated PES pleated cartridge may match chosen polishing or process obligations, however going down a 0.1-micron element right into a heavily crammed salt water stream can create rapid differential-pressure escalation unless upstream solids and biological material are securely managed.

And triggered carbon? Valuable, but frequently defalcated.

An industrial CTO carbon block cartridge may sustain smell, natural, or residual-oxidant treatment in an appropriately made side stream or brightening responsibility. In high-flow raw salt water service, nevertheless, carbon can become a pressure-loss traffic jam and a biological growth site if loading, cleanliness, and substitute intervals are inadequately handled.

Economical filtration is costly when it is mounted in the incorrect task.

Picking the very best Filter Housing for Seawater Pretreatment

There is no universally ideal filter real estate for salt water pretreatment.

The correct choice depends upon pressure, temperature, oxidant direct exposure, cleaning up chemistry, needed circulation, examination gain access to, installation environment, expected lifetime, and whether the salt water remains constantly moving or sits stagnant throughout shutdown.

My functional pecking order is this:

FRP or GRP real estates can provide strong rust resistance at moderate stress and temperature, provided material choice, liner stability, nozzle building and construction, UV exposure, fire demands, permeation danger, and vacuum cleaner conditions are properly addressed.

Super-duplex stainless steel, consisting of grades such as UNS S32750 or S32760, might appropriate for requiring metal seawater service, yet fabrication top quality, weld treatment, warm treatment, surface area problem, and hole style stay crucial.

Titanium Quality 2 deals outstanding seawater resistance in several problems but normally lugs a greater capital cost and calls for regimented control of mating products and manufacture.

316L stainless steel is frequently selected due to the fact that it is readily available and familiar. For continuous warm, aerated, chlorinated, or stagnant raw-seawater exposure, I typically concern it as a high-risk economy instead of a conventional specification.

What regarding duplex 2205?

It can do well in picked duties, but it needs to not be advertised as a global replacement for incredibly duplex. Temperature level, chlorine residual, closure behavior, gap geometry, weld high quality, and down payment formation can move the solution outside its secure operating window.

The best housing is consequently not the most expensive alloy. It is the housing whose product, geometry, closure, internals, seals, pressure ranking, construction controls, and maintenance treatment match the actual salt water obligation.

Frequently Asked Inquiries

What creates salt water filter real estate failure?

Salt water filter housing failing is caused by the consolidated impacts of chloride deterioration, gap geometry, incompatible products, hydraulic stress transients, too much cartridge differential stress, biological fouling, manufacture flaws, gasket degradation, and maintenance errors that gradually reduce pressure containment or allow neglected salt water to bypass the purification barrier.

The most typical error is picking one visible system– such as corrosion– and overlooking the problem that increased it. Pitting beneath a down payment, for example, may have been advertised by poor upstream solids elimination, stationary closure periods, oxidant direct exposure, or iron contamination from carbon-steel tools.

Exactly how can salt water filter real estate failure be stopped?

Seawater filter housing failure can be protected against by specifying the complete chemical and hydraulic operating envelope, picking suitable housing and seal materials, regulating differential stress, managing surge events, getting rid of stationary gaps, confirming cartridge measurements, videotaping stress trends, inspecting welds and closures, and protecting proof whenever abnormal leakage or deterioration appears.

A written inspection strategy ought to develop standard wall surface thickness, appropriate closure problem, gasket replacement rules, cartridge changeout criteria, alarm system settings, and the action to uncommon pressure increase.

Is 316L stainless steel appropriate for seawater filter real estates?

316L stainless-steel is not a widely reputable product for raw salt water filter housings because its resistance to chloride matching and gap corrosion can be insufficient under warm, oxygenated, chlorinated, stagnant, or deposit-forming conditions, specifically around gaskets, welds, threads, clamps, and other shielded geometries.

It may work in restricted, controlled service, yet the designer ought to validate the option making use of actual chloride focus, temperature level, flow program, oxidant recurring, shutdown duration, fabrication quality, and crevice setup– not the expression “aquatic grade.”

What pressure data are needed for a filter real estate failing evaluation?

A filter housing failure evaluation requires integrated inlet stress, electrical outlet stress, differential pressure, flow, pump condition, shutoff placement, startup and closure timing, alarm history, and– where pressure shock is suspected– high-frequency transient measurements capable of taping short water-hammer occasions that normal determines or sluggish control-system tasting may entirely miss out on.

The private investigator should also compare those records with cartridge modification days, turbidity events, algal warnings, chemical-dosing adjustments, and upkeep interventions.

What is the most effective filter housing for seawater pretreatment?

The best filter housing for seawater pretreatment is a stress vessel whose shell, closure, internals, bolts, seals, manufacture approach, stress ranking, and examination strategy are demonstrably suitable with the website’s chloride concentration, temperature, oxidant direct exposure, cleansing chemicals, flow rate, differential stress, surge threat, and stagnant closure problems.

For some plants that will indicate FRP. For others it might imply super duplex or titanium. No liable distributor must call the “best” product prior to obtaining the operating data.
